Here's another one fuh ya', by that Lennon and McCartney-like duo, but of hillbilly and gospel fame, Ira and Charlie Louvin.  Simply titled, Weapons of Prayer, it was another song that ran through my head recently, especially the last verse about the planes and tanks and bombs etc..

A beautiful rendition of this can be heard on a Jonathan Edwards recording entitled SAILBOAT.  Brothers n' Sisters, I recommend it highly !  And....let us pray for peace.
